In a 64‑year‑old female smoker taking atorvastatin 40 mg daily with LDL‑C 92 mg/dL, HDL‑C 28 mg/dL, total cholesterol 146 mg/dL and triglycerides 159 mg/dL, what is the optimal lipid‑lowering strategy?

Optimal Lipid Management Strategy

Add ezetimibe 10 mg daily to the current atorvastatin 40 mg regimen immediately, and address the critically low HDL-C of 28 mg/dL as a major independent cardiovascular risk factor in this high-risk smoker. 1

Risk Stratification and Treatment Rationale

This 64-year-old female smoker represents a very high-risk patient requiring aggressive lipid management:

  • Smoking alone confers high lifetime ASCVD risk and warrants statin treatment in middle-aged and older adults 2
  • Her HDL-C of 28 mg/dL is severely low (normal >40 mg/dL for women), representing an independent cardiovascular risk factor that substantially increases her ASCVD risk 2
  • LDL-C of 92 mg/dL exceeds the target of <70 mg/dL recommended for high-risk patients 1, 3
  • The combination of smoking and severely low HDL-C places her in a category requiring LDL-C reduction to very low levels 2

Recommended Treatment Algorithm

Step 1: Maximize Current Statin Therapy

Increase atorvastatin from 40 mg to 80 mg daily to achieve high-intensity statin therapy:

  • Atorvastatin 40 mg provides approximately 47-50% LDL-C reduction, while 80 mg achieves 50-52% reduction 1, 3
  • High-intensity statin therapy (atorvastatin 80 mg or rosuvastatin 20-40 mg) is required for patients with multiple major risk factors 1
  • The PROVE-IT trial demonstrated that atorvastatin 80 mg achieved LDL-C of 62 mg/dL and reduced composite cardiovascular endpoints by 16% compared to moderate-intensity therapy 1
  • Safety profile is acceptable: atorvastatin 80 mg carries a 3.3% risk of elevated liver transaminases versus 1.1% with lower doses, but myalgia rates are similar (11% vs 7%) 1, 4, 5

Step 2: Add Ezetimibe Immediately

Add ezetimibe 10 mg daily without waiting to assess response to atorvastatin 80 mg alone:

  • The International Lipid Expert Panel recommends immediate addition of ezetimibe when baseline LDL-C levels are very high, providing an additional 15-25% reduction beyond statin monotherapy 1
  • Combination therapy is a Class IIa recommendation from the ACC for patients at very high cardiovascular risk who do not achieve LDL-C targets on maximally tolerated statin monotherapy 1
  • The IMPROVE-IT trial demonstrated that adding ezetimibe to statin therapy reduces cardiovascular events, with greatest benefit in high-risk patients 1
  • Safety is favorable: adverse event rates are similar between combination therapy and statin monotherapy alone 1

Step 3: Target LDL-C Goals

Target LDL-C <55 mg/dL with ≥50% reduction from baseline for this very high-risk patient:

  • Expected LDL-C with atorvastatin 80 mg alone: approximately 46 mg/dL (50% reduction from 92 mg/dL) 1
  • Expected LDL-C with atorvastatin 80 mg + ezetimibe 10 mg: approximately 35-39 mg/dL (60-75% combined reduction) 1
  • This combination will achieve the recommended target for very high-risk patients 1

Step 4: Address HDL-C and Triglycerides

Implement aggressive lifestyle modifications to address the severely low HDL-C:

  • Smoking cessation is mandatory and will improve HDL-C by 5-10% 2
  • Dietary therapy with <7% of total calories as saturated fat and <200 mg cholesterol per day 1
  • Regular aerobic physical activity 3-4 sessions per week (≈40 minutes of moderate-to-vigorous intensity) 1
  • Weight management if overweight 1
  • Triglycerides of 159 mg/dL will improve with high-dose atorvastatin, which provides dose-dependent triglyceride reduction of 13-24% 3, 6

Step 5: Consider PCSK9 Inhibitor if Needed

If LDL-C remains ≥70 mg/dL despite atorvastatin 80 mg plus ezetimibe, add a PCSK9 inhibitor:

  • PCSK9 inhibitors (evolocumab or alirocumab) provide an additional 50-60% LDL-C reduction 1
  • This is a Class IIa recommendation for very high-risk patients with persistent elevation 1

Monitoring Protocol

Obtain fasting lipid panel in 4-6 weeks after initiating combination therapy:

  • Monitor hepatic transaminases (AST/ALT) before and during treatment, particularly with combination therapy 1
  • Assess for muscle symptoms at each visit; check creatine kinase if symptomatic 1, 7
  • Monitor fasting blood glucose, as high-dose atorvastatin may increase risk of new-onset diabetes 8
  • Continue annual lipid monitoring once LDL-C goal is achieved 1

Critical Pitfalls to Avoid

Do not continue moderate-intensity statin therapy (atorvastatin 40 mg) as primary treatment for this very high-risk patient, as it provides suboptimal protection 1

Do not delay adding ezetimibe while waiting to assess response to statin intensification alone; immediate combination therapy is appropriate given her very high baseline risk 1

Do not ignore the severely low HDL-C of 28 mg/dL; this represents a major independent risk factor that requires aggressive lifestyle intervention, particularly smoking cessation 2

Do not assume the patient cannot tolerate atorvastatin 80 mg based on age alone; the mortality benefit of high-intensity therapy outweighs potential risks in patients ≤75 years 1

Do not add fibrates for the mildly elevated triglycerides (159 mg/dL) while on statin therapy, as this increases rhabdomyolysis risk; high-dose atorvastatin alone will adequately lower triglycerides 3, 6
